Why No Lifeguard On Duty Sign Is Necessary

I believe a “No Lifeguard On Duty” sign is necessary because it clearly warns people that they are entering an area without professional supervision. When I see this sign, I immediately understand that I must be more careful and take full responsibility for my own safety. It helps prevent misunderstandings and reminds swimmers, parents, and visitors that there is no trained person available to respond in an emergency.

I also think this sign is important because it can save lives by encouraging people to act more cautiously. If I know there is no lifeguard present, I am more likely to avoid risky behavior, keep an eye on children, and stay within my own limits in the water. This simple warning can reduce accidents and help people make smarter choices before a dangerous situation happens.

In my opinion, the sign is also necessary for legal and safety reasons. It sets clear expectations for everyone and shows that the property owner or facility has informed visitors about the lack of supervision. For me, that kind of clear communication is essential because it protects both the public and the people responsible for the location.

My Buying Guides on No Lifeguard On Duty Sign

Why I Considered a No Lifeguard On Duty Sign

When I first looked for a No Lifeguard On Duty Sign, my main goal was simple: make the warning clear and easy to see. I wanted a sign that would instantly communicate that swimmers and guests must use the area at their own risk. For me, visibility and clarity mattered more than anything else.

What I Looked for in the Material

I paid close attention to the sign material because I knew it would be used outdoors. I found that aluminum, acrylic, and heavy-duty plastic were the most practical choices. I preferred a weather-resistant sign since sun, rain, and moisture can quickly damage cheap materials. If I were buying again, I would still choose something durable and fade-resistant.

Why Size and Visibility Mattered to Me

I realized that a small sign can be easy to miss, especially in busy pool or beach areas. That is why I looked for a sign with bold lettering and a size that could be read from a distance. In my experience, a larger sign with high-contrast colors works best when you want people to notice the warning immediately.

Placement Was Important in My Decision

Before buying, I thought about where I would place the sign. I wanted it near entrances, pool gates, or any area where people first approach the water. I found that the best sign is one that is mounted at eye level and positioned where it cannot be overlooked. Good placement made a bigger difference than I expected.

Design and Readability I Preferred

I looked for a clean design with simple wording. In my opinion, the best No Lifeguard On Duty Sign does not need too much decoration. It should have clear text, strong contrast, and maybe a universal warning symbol if possible. I found that straightforward signs are easier for everyone to understand quickly.

Compliance and Safety Considerations I Kept in Mind

I also made sure the sign aligned with basic safety expectations and local requirements. Depending on the location, there may be rules about wording, size, or placement. I learned that checking these details beforehand can save time and avoid problems later. For me, safety and compliance were just as important as appearance.

Indoor vs. Outdoor Use in My Search

I noticed that some signs are made for indoor use only, while others are built for outdoor exposure. Since I needed mine for a pool area, I focused on outdoor-rated options. I found that UV protection and waterproof construction were essential features if the sign would stay outside all year.
